Dumfries Store & Breeding Cattle Sale Report

C&D Auctions held their fortnightly sale of Breeding Cattle and Store Cattle at Dumfries on Monday 24th November 2025.

A small show of Breeding Cattle forward. Aberdeen Angus Bulls from R McLean, Moffat Angus attracted plenty of interest selling to £4000 (x2), £3900 and £3600. Aberdeen Angus Heifers in calf to £2800 from DC Farming, Rue.

300 Store Cattle again met a strong trade. Bullocks to £2230 from Spence, Boreland and to 498.2p/kg from Graham, Hillend to average 401.7p/kg. Heifers to £2340 and to 487.8p/kg from Herries Farms, Lantonside to average 378p/kg. Bulls to £1340 and to 490.9p/kg from MacDonald, Drumyeonmore to average 403p/kg
